Stone Edging Installation in Norwalk, CT

Stone edging installation is a popular landscaping service that involves placing natural or manufactured stone materials along garden beds, pathways, driveways, or property boundaries to create a defined and polished look. This service can enhance the visual appeal of outdoor spaces, prevent soil erosion, and provide a durable barrier between different landscape elements. Projects typically range from small garden bed borders to larger commercial or residential property boundaries, with options for various stone types such as flagstone, limestone, or granite to match different styles and preferences.

Before requesting stone edging installation, property owners often want to understand the scope of the project, including the types of stones available, the durability of different materials, and the overall cost and maintenance involved. It's also helpful to consider the existing landscape features and the desired aesthetic, whether aiming for a natural, rustic appearance or a more formal, structured look. Proper planning ensures the chosen edging complements the surrounding landscape and meets functional needs, creating a lasting enhancement for outdoor spaces.

FAQ

Stone Edging Installation Questions

What types of projects benefit from stone edging? Stone edging is ideal for defining garden beds, creating borders around walkways, and preventing soil erosion in landscaping areas.

What materials are used for stone edging? Common materials include natural stone, manufactured concrete blocks, and flagstone, chosen for durability and aesthetic appeal.

Can stone edging be installed on uneven ground? Yes, stone edging can be adapted to uneven terrain by adjusting the placement and leveling of individual stones.

Is stone edging suitable for all landscape styles? Stone edging complements a variety of landscape styles, from traditional gardens to modern outdoor spaces.
